Personalized Learning Pathways Online Education 

One size fit all has been the traditional approach to education, but online education is changing that paradigm. Adaptive learning platforms use sophisticated algorithms to assess a student’s strengths and weaknesses, tailoring the learning experience to their specific needs. This personalization not only ensures that students progress at their own pace but also maximizes comprehension and retention. 

Gamification and Interactive Learning Online Education 

Gamification, the integration of game elements into non-gaming contexts, is redefining education. Online education platforms are increasingly incorporating gamified elements to make learning more engaging. Through quests, challenges, and rewards, students are motivated to actively participate in their education. This approach fosters a sense of achievement and encourages the development of problem-solving skills.

Artificial Intelligence in Online Education 

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is a formidable player in the evolution of online education. Chatbots and virtual assistants are being deployed to answer student queries, provide instant feedback, and offer guidance. AI algorithms analyze student performance data to identify areas that need improvement, thus enabling educators to provide targeted support.

Blockchain Credentials 

The future of online education sees a transition from traditional paper certificates to blockchain-based credentials. Blockchain technology ensures the authenticity of qualifications and provides employers with a transparent and immutable record of a candidate’s educational achievements. 

Remote Proctoring and Assessment 

Online education also grapples with the challenge of ensuring the integrity of assessments. Remote proctoring, through AI-driven surveillance, is becoming more sophisticated. This technology detects any irregularities during exams, preserving the credibility of online education.

The Challenges Ahead 

While the future of online education is promising, it does not come without its challenges. Ensuring data privacy, maintaining digital security, and mitigating the digital divide are pressing concerns. Furthermore, the need for educators to adapt to new technologies and teaching methods presents a learning curve.
